Uncovering the Heart’s True Nature

“Love is the only true perception, everything else is false.” – Unknown

It is the heart’s true nature to love for no reason at all. Through our daily lives, we begin to put walls up around the heart as a means of protection. What was once a protective measure becomes a constriction, like anxiety and depression, locking us into patterns of behavior that keep us from giving and receiving love 20160528_083058to our fullest capacity.

The rose does not withhold it’s scent. The rose offers it’s sweetness to all visitors in the garden. The rose even offers it’s scent when no one is around to take the smell in.

Meditative yoga awakens the innate knowing that each of us is whole, loved, and connected. In the spaces between the breaths, between thoughts, between moments, the wordless experience of loving for no reason exists. At first, we may only glimpse this truth. As we continue to practice, this truth reveals itself to us more and more, until one day, after much practice, it is all that exists. This is the knowledge and experience for which we practice. In the morning we awaken this truth, then distraction happens and we forget.
